1. Built-in Wi-Fi
Many modern desktop computers come with built-in Wi-Fi capabilities. This feature allows direct wireless connection to a network without the need for additional hardware.
Checking for Built-in Wi-Fi
To check if your desktop has built-in Wi-Fi capability:
- Look at Specifications: Check the manufacturer’s specifications for the model to see if built-in Wi-Fi is included.
- System Settings: On Windows, navigate to Settings > Network & Internet > Status. If you see a Wi-Fi section, then your device has built-in Wi-Fi.
Setting Up a Connection
If your desktop has built-in Wi-Fi, you can follow these steps to connect:
- Click on the Wi-Fi icon in the bottom right corner of the screen.
- Select your Wi-Fi network from the list and click Connect.
- Enter the network password when prompted.
- Once connected, you should see a confirmation message, and you can start browsing the internet.
2. USB Wi-Fi Adapters
If your desktop does not have built-in Wi-Fi, you can purchase a USB Wi-Fi adapter.
Advantages of USB Wi-Fi Adapters
- Easy Setup: Simply plug the adapter into a USB port, install any necessary drivers, and you are ready to connect.
- Cost-Effective: They are generally affordable and allow you to add Wi-Fi functionality to older computers.
How to Use a USB Wi-Fi Adapter
To use a USB Wi-Fi adapter:
- Purchase an adapter compatible with your operating system.
- Plug the adapter into a USB port on your desktop.
- Install any required drivers (if needed).
- Follow the same connection steps as mentioned above for built-in Wi-Fi.
3. PCIe Wi-Fi Cards
For users seeking a more permanent and powerful solution, installing a PCIe Wi-Fi card can significantly enhance connectivity.
Benefits of PCIe Wi-Fi Cards
- Improved Connectivity: These cards often provide better range and speed compared to USB adapters.
- Customization: They can be equipped with external antennas for better signal strength.
Installing a PCIe Wi-Fi Card
Here’s how to install a PCIe Wi-Fi card:
- Open the Case: Ensure your desktop is powered off and unplugged. Open the case using a screwdriver.
- Locate the PCIe Slot: Identify an available PCIe slot on the motherboard.
- Insert the Card: Carefully insert the card into the slot and secure it in place.
- Connect Antennas: If the card comes with antennas, attach them as per the manufacturer’s instructions.
- Close the Case and Power On: Replace the case cover, power on your desktop, and install any drivers required.
4. Ethernet to Wireless Converters
In situations where wireless connectivity is not feasible due to hardware limitations, you can use an Ethernet to Wi-Fi converter, also known as a wireless bridge.
How It Works
This device connects to your desktop through an Ethernet cable and allows it to communicate wirelessly with your network.
Setting Up an Ethernet to Wi-Fi Converter
- Connect the converter to your desktop via an Ethernet cable.
- Configure the converter to connect to your Wi-Fi network (this usually involves accessing a web interface).
- Save the settings, and your desktop should now be connected wirelessly.

Troubleshooting Common Connection Issues
Even with the best setup, you may encounter connectivity issues. Here are common problems and how to fix them:
1. Weak Signal Strength
If you experience slow internet or drops in connection:
- Physical Obstacles: Ensure there are no walls or furniture blocking the path between your desktop and the router.
- Distance from Router: Move closer to the router to determine if distance is the issue. Consider using a Wi-Fi range extender if necessary.
2. Driver Issues
Outdated or corrupt drivers can lead to connectivity failures.
- Updating Drivers: Navigate to the manufacturer’s website to download the latest drivers for your Wi-Fi adapter or card.
3. Network Settings
Misconfigured network settings can also be a source of problems:
- Reset Network Settings: On Windows, go to Settings > Network & Internet > Status and select Network Reset.
- Forget and Reconnect to Network: Sometimes, forgetting the network and re-entering the password can resolve issues.

How do I install a wireless adapter on my desktop?
Installing a wireless adapter on your desktop is generally a straightforward process. If you’re using a USB wireless adapter, simply plug it into an available USB port. Most modern operating systems will automatically recognize the device and install the necessary drivers. If this doesn’t happen, you can typically download the drivers from the manufacturer’s website or use a disc that came with the adapter.
For internal wireless adapters, you will need to open the computer case and install the card into an available PCI or PCIe slot on the motherboard. Be sure to follow safety precautions, such as unplugging the computer and grounding yourself to prevent static electricity damage. After securing the adapter in place, close the case and power up the computer, then install the necessary drivers as needed.

What should I do if I cannot connect to my wireless network?
If you are having trouble connecting to your wireless network, start by confirming that your wireless adapter is enabled. You can usually check this in the network settings or through the device manager on your operating system. Ensure that airplane mode is turned off and that the wireless network is not disabled. If your adapter is installed correctly and the network is available, double-check that you are entering the correct password.
If these steps do not resolve the issue, consider restarting both your desktop and wireless router. A simple restart can often fix connectivity problems. If problems persist, try forgetting the network on your desktop and reconnecting by re-entering the password. Ensure that your desktop’s network drivers are up to date as outdated drivers might also hinder your connection.

Is there a difference in speed between wired and wireless connections?
Yes, there is generally a difference in speed between wired and wireless connections. Wired connections, like those using Ethernet cables, often provide faster and more stable internet speeds compared to wireless connections. This is due to the direct transfer of data through the cable, which is less susceptible to interference from other devices or obstacles that wireless signals may encounter.
However, advancements in wireless technology, such as Wi-Fi 6 and mesh networks, have significantly improved the speed and reliability of wireless connections. While wired connections might still hold the edge for high-bandwidth activities like gaming or streaming in 4K, many users find that modern wireless solutions provide adequate speed and convenience for everyday tasks without the hassle of cables.
